TruFit Membership Cancellation Policy at a Glance
TruFit keeps its policy straightforward and member-friendly. You can cancel membership anytime after the first 30 days of your membership.
The big rule? A full 30-day written notice is required. That means any payments scheduled in those 30 days will still process, and your access continues until the notice period ends.
Memberships are month-to-month after the initial term, so no long contracts or surprise early termination fees apply in most cases. ABC Fitness handles all the billing and cancellation details for TruFit clubs. You can submit notice electronically, by email, in person, or by mail.

Step-by-Step: How to Cancel Your TruFit Membership
Ready for the actual how-to? Here are the four main ways to get it done. Most people find the email or electronic form route easiest.
Use the electronic cancellation form (quickest online option)
Head to www.myiclubonline.com and log in with your TruFit member details. Look for the cancellation form or account management section.
Fill it out completely, including your membership number and reason if asked. Submit it right there. This method counts as written notice and often gets processed fastest.
Email ABC Fitness directly
Send a clear, professional email to memberservices@abcfitness.com or customercare@abcfitness.com. Include your full name, membership ID or agreement number, home club location, and a simple statement like:
“Please cancel my TruFit membership effective at the end of my 30-day notice period.”
Add your contact info and the date. Keep a copy of the sent email for your records.
Cancel in person at your home club
Visit the front desk during regular hours. Bring your membership card, ID, and any account details. Ask for the cancellation form, fill it out on the spot, and request a signed copy for proof.
Staff can guide you and sometimes connect you directly with ABC Fitness if needed.
Send written notice by certified mail
Write a short letter with the same details as the email. Mail it certified (with return receipt) to:
TruFit Corporate Office, 8610 Broadway, Suite 310, San Antonio, TX 78217.
This creates a paper trail and works well if other options aren’t available.
No matter which route you choose, always get confirmation in writing. The process usually wraps up once the 30 days pass.
TruFit Membership Refund Policy: Can You Get Your Money Back?
TruFit doesn’t offer automatic refunds or prorated credits when you cancel. You keep full access and pay through the entire 30-day notice period as part of the policy. This applies even if you haven’t used the gym much during that time.
In special cases like military relocation or medical issues, you might qualify for exceptions. Submit proof with your notice and ask ABC Fitness to review it.
Refunds, when approved, hit your original payment method within a few weeks. Many members appreciate the clear rules because they avoid surprises and keep things predictable.
What Happens After You Cancel TruFit Membership
Once your 30-day notice ends, your membership closes automatically. No more payments or auto-renewals. You lose gym access, class booking, and any add-ons like personal training sessions.
Your workout history in the TruFit app usually stays saved for reference. If you signed up for any extra services through ABC Fitness, those stop too.

FAQs: How to Cancel TruFit Membership
Q. How long does it take to cancel TruFit membership?
A. Canceling requires a 30-day notice period, so your membership ends at the close of that window. Submit your request early, and you’ll get confirmation from ABC Fitness within a few business days. Payments continue until then, but everything stops automatically afterward.
Q. Can I cancel my TruFit membership completely online without calling or visiting?
A. Yes, through the electronic form at www.myiclubonline.com or by emailing ABC Fitness. These written methods work as official notice for most members. If the form doesn’t appear in your portal, the email route is a reliable backup.
Q. Will I have to pay extra fees or lose money when I cancel TruFit membership?
A. No extra cancellation fees apply for month-to-month plans. You simply pay through the 30-day notice as required. No prorated refunds are standard, but special circumstances like relocation can sometimes qualify for review.
